Abstract :

Identification of nearly all the helminths is bulky base on the precise measurements of eggs, larva, and adult worms. The review of this article provides the detailed description of micrometry keys and measurements for identifying helminths at various stages of life. It includes the characteristics key features like shape, size and specialized structures which are clearly mentioned for each nematode, trematode and cestode. Practical steps for calibration and identification are outlined. Accurate micrometry is crucial for distinguishing between helminth species, above all these features this review also provides valuable resources for researchers, students, and clinicians in diagnostic parasitology
